I've built a new computer, it worked fine for the 1st week, after i started experiencing micro freezes, it happens every 2-3 hours, my image starts to lagg, and i start to hear robotic sound from my speakers for 3-5 seconds, after that my pc works normally like nothing happened.
I installed Chipset-Video driver from AMD.com
Also i tried Windows 10-11, it doesn't help.
i thought it could be RAM errors, but memtest in 4 hours gave me 0 errors.
Also i tried disabling PBO and disabling XMP profile, it doesn't help.
it happens even if i don't do anything heavy, it happened when i was watching youtube.
My temps are not going above 70C
my specs:
Motherboard - Asus Rog Strix b550-f (Latest version of Bios)
Ram - 8x2 3200mhz Crucial Ballistix
CPU/GPU - Ryzen 5700g
Power Supply - 750W Cooler Master (modular)
Samsung 980 Evo 500 GB (Pci-E 3.0)
what could it be?
